Exploring Advanced Movement Techniques: The Key to Outmaneuvering Opponents in CS2
In the competitive landscape of CS2, mastering advanced movement techniques is essential for players looking to outmaneuver their opponents. Techniques such as strafing, bhopping (bunny hopping), and counter-strafing can significantly enhance your gameplay. By combining these skills, players can improve their agility, making it difficult for enemies to anticipate their movements. Understanding how to effectively utilize these techniques can not only improve your individual performance but also give your team a strategic advantage on the battlefield.
The key to successfully implementing these advanced movement techniques lies in practice and timing. For instance, mastering bhopping requires precise timing and control over your character's momentum, while counter-strafing allows you to stop quickly and shoot accurately. To help players incorporate these techniques into their gameplay, consider following a structured training regimen that includes:
- Focusing on one technique at a time.
- Practicing in a controlled environment, such as a dedicated training map.
- Utilizing community resources for tips and guidance.
